Transaction 2ab66bb66e8dee5b9af1abbbcd9600e8f8ea42397f34b18c8fc127f2e644e6f2
1 Input
1 Output
-
2ab66bb66e8dee5b9af1abbbcd9600e8f8ea42397f34b18c8fc127f2e644e6f2:0
- value
- 85939
- script pubkey
- OP_0 OP_PUSHBYTES_20 19365859fdf86a4f78a33c5a8ae37859751bbefb
- address
- bc1qrym9sk0alp4y779r83dg4cmct963h0hm93wpmq